Magnum sales were soft after the first year, realistically it was really a niche vehicle in the current marketplace. Same thing with the PT vert, throw in the fact that it is built on a dead platform. The Pacifica never sold well either, and to be honest it never would have gotten better.
The Crossfire is gone because it'* a Mercedes. The new owners want nothing to do with Daimler anymore, and thank GOD for that. It'* a shame, I really liked the Crossfire, great looking car with some real nuts in the SRT version.
